> Thanks for the response. How do you get it tighter, drier, and warmer? By
> pitching closer, smaller??

Yes, basically closing off openings.
It depends on the design, pyramid, modified a-frame and other tarps
can be pitched high or low without changing the shape much.
Flat tarps have a lot more options, but can require some skill to
pitch in extreme conditions.
